Caernarfonand its attractions for luxury travelers

Caernarfon, steeped in rich history and stunning landscapes, offers luxury travellers an array of experiences that cater to discerning tastes. Begin your journey at Caernarfon Castle,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, where you can marvel at its majestic architecture and delve into the tales of Welsh kings and princes that echo through its ancient walls. Just a stone's throw away, the picturesque marina boasts charming waterfront restaurants, perfect for enjoying gourmet dining with views of the bustling harbour. For a taste of local culture, explore the vibrant shops and galleries of the town centre, where unique artisan crafts and bespoke goods await. Adventurous families can indulge in exhilarating outdoor activities, such as zip-lining at Zip World, with its breathtaking views of Snowdonia—a thrilling way to bond and create lasting memories. When can I expect good weather in Caernarfon?
Planning for the weather is an important factor for making your trip to Caernarfon a success,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Caernarfon is 1166 mm.
